hạ giá

[haː˧˨ʔ zaː˧˦]

In real, traceable use. Part of the curated seed collection; community review is coming.

Sense 1

Meaning · English

(verb) to offer something at a discount

Where it’s used: Used Toàn quốc & hải ngoại · Vietnam-wide & diaspora

Examples

Hàng bán không chạy phải hạ giá.If a product doesn't sell well, its price has to go down.

Sense 2

Meaning · English

(verb) to devalue something

Examples

Cuộc sống bê tha hạ giá con người.A life of debauchery devalues the person.
